Buying Guide

Match tool to learning objective

Choose kits that align with the skill you want to teach—suture pads for wound closure, IV arms for venipuncture and IV insertion practice

Check realism and tactile feedback

Look for multi-layer pads or simulated veins that mimic human tissue and provide realistic needle resistance for effective skill transfer

Evaluate kit completeness

Prefer sets that include needles, tubing, practice pads, and accessories so learners can practice full procedures without buying extras

Consider reusability and maintenance

Assess how many uses components support and whether parts are replaceable or sterilizable to extend classroom life

Assess portability and storage

Compact, organized kits are easier to transport between classrooms or simulation labs and simplify setup and teardown

Prioritize instructor resources

Kits with online guides or training modules help standardize instruction and speed up skill acquisition for students
